A factual report by a committee documenting the welfare of Black South Africans before Union, detailing their social and economic realities. 3 maps. Uncut pages. Toning to end papers. Scattered foxing to contents. Foxing to all page edges. 360 Pages. First Edition. Condition: Good. Binding: Hardcover. Light blue cloth boards with reddish lettering to front board. Gilt lettering with some sunning and discolouration specks to spine. Some mild edge-wear to extremities.
